Incident Overview
A pilot flying an aircraft to Sky Park Airport for radio repairs experienced a runway incursion during landing. According to the pilot's account, he had no contact with the UNICOM frequency during arrival. He performed a low pass over the airport, noted light wind conditions, and elected to land on Runway 19.
Sequence of Events
As the pilot was touching down on Runway 19, he observed a twin-engine aircraft of unknown make and model taxi onto the runway. The pilot stated that he could not execute a go-around and therefore initiated an evasive maneuver to the right. Subsequently, the aircraft departed the side of the runway and nosed over.
